Henry Wahner's — Restaurant in Kent

Name
Henry Wahner's
Description
Old-school eatery for huge steaks & hefty portions of German specialties like sauerbraten & spätzli.

My wife and I traveled from North Canton to Henry Wahner's Restaurant in Kent to celebrate our 34th Wedding Anniversary on June 2nd, 2018. We were excited to go and reminiscence, as we hadn't been there in many years. We thought it would be nostalgic and something special. Boy, we couldn't of been more wrong! First, the decor hadn't been updated since the stone age. But, no big deal, the food was gonna be great! Right? Wrong! And, by the way, don't go by the website menu prices on the internet. They were stated much less than the actual in-restaurant menu. I guess they didn't feel it necessary to update the menu prices either. But, no big deal, the food was gonna be great! Right? Wrong! Although the prime rib I had (at the higher $29.75, one of their supposedly house specials, while supply lasts), was a large portion, it was half fat and gristle. I could barely manage to cut through it, so eating it was even more of a chore. When I mentioned to our waitress, and pointed to the plate of accumulated fat (in a second plate, no less!), she said its always like that?! Really? My wife had the sirloin tips with mushrooms and onions. Again, not a good choice. Although, the mushrooms and onions "were" tender. But, not the steak. The bill came, and we found out they don't accept credit cards, only cash or check. Good thing I had a check in my wallet! Wasn't expecting to pay $60+ in cash that night for a meal. So, we contributed it all to just a bad choice by us, and a very bad dining experience altogether. Needless to say, we won't be going back. Wow! It was...

Anthony R.Anthony R.
Our waitress provided excellent service. The food was very good and the price is reflective of the quality and authentic recipes. They only accept cash and check. An ATM is available if you need it. The quality is consistent and their recipes are very good. I really enjoyed the Schnitzel and spatzels which had a wonderful brown gravy. Everyone at our table enjoyed their meal. The pasta salad portion was a bit small but tasty. The men's bathroom toilet was not particularly clean and the soap dispenser was completely empty, yet the sign opposite the sink says "All employees must wash hands before returning to work". I asked for the soap to be replaced and after waiting 10-15 minutes, they sent in an employee to refill the dispenser. They only filled it part way which is surprising since soap should be standard. Also, the faucet was in poor condition. Given the state of the men's bathroom, I wonder about the state of the lady's bathroom, and the kitchen area for that matter. The portions of food are pretty good size for the main meals themselves. Some of the sides are bigger and tastier than others. The food pictures speak for themselves. Overall, I would say the German food is the most important part of this restaurant. The cleanliness of the bathroom and building could be better in some aspects. The building is older and it feels like stepping back in time when compared to a modern day restaurant. I would come back again despite the lacking areas because the German food is high quality and hard to find elsewhere.
M SimmsM Simms
Always super food! Portions are unbelievable and flavor is always good. I loved the fried shrimp. Also tried a bite of the lamb chops, prime rib, surf and turf and the lobster for my family’s plates and everything was delicious. Their lobster is better than anywhere else in my opinion. Simple with butter because the actual flavor of the lobster is so good it doesn’t need a lot of added seasoning. The only thing I did not care for was the sausage but that is because I am not a fan of spicy and it had a little spice to it. The decor is not fancy which is okay with me. I would prefer good quality of food over mediocre food because paying for a fancy atmosphere. Waitress was attentive and answered questions and accommodated my family’s crazy requests and preferences. If you like great food and leftovers the next day this is the place to go in Kent, Akron, Canton or Youngstown. Just make sure to check the hours or call to make sure they are open because hours have been shortened, the waitress said since COVID hard to find staff. Also no credit cards, only cash or check- always been that way for as long as I can remember. I am sure this is to help keep prices down due to all the CC fees. They do have an ATM there but you may have to pay a fee. I always just pick up some cash in the way. IT IS WORTH IT!
